How is octane rating determined?
Gasoline is subjected to two testing methods to establish its octane rating: one, called the motor method, runs the gasoline in an engine running under load; and the second, the research method, runs the gasoline in a freerunning engine. The research method gives slightly higher ratings, and the octane number displayed on the pump is an average of the two methods.



http://en.wikipedia.org/wiki/Octane_rating
Anti-Knock Index (AKI)
In most countries, including Australia and all of those in Europe, the "headline" octane rating shown on the pump is the RON, but in Canada, the United States and some other countries, like Brazil, the headline number is the average of the RON and the MON, called the Anti-Knock Index (AKI, and often written on pumps as (R+M)/2). It may also sometimes be called the Pump Octane Number (PON).

While it is in fact an interesting read, your conclusion is still incorrect.
Perhaps you should read it again, and pay special attention to the compression ratios in the test subject engines that are fed premium fuel, and then the ratio at which they would expect an engine to run less than premium fuel...

Or...since you won't, I'll sum it up for you, and those who may be confused by your misleading posts.

"There are a lot of reasons forfast burn chambers but one nice thing about them is that they become more resistant to detonation. A real world example is the Northstar engine from 1999 to 2000. The 1999 engine was a 10.3:1 compression ratio. It was a premium fuel engine. For the 2000 model year, we revised the combustion chamber, achieved faster bum. We designed it to operate on regular fuel and we only had to lower the compression ratio .3 to only 10:1 to make it work. Normally, on a given engine (if you didn't change the combustion chamber design) to go from premium to regular fuel, it will typically drop one point in compression ratio: With our example, you would expect a Northstar engine at 10.3:1 compression ratio, dropped down to 9.3:1 in order to work on regular. Because of the faster burn chamber, we only had to drop to 10:1. The 10:1 compression ratio still has very high compression with attendant high mechanical efficiency and yet we can operate it at optimum spark advance on regular fuel. That is one example of spark advance in terms of technology. A lot of that was achieved through computational fluid dynamics analysis of the combustion chamber to improve the swirl and tumble and the mixture motion in the chamber to enhance the bum rate."

We don't run anywhere near 10.3:1 in stock form. As a matter of fact most if not all of the 8v engines don't even run 9.0:1. The 16v engine mostly run 9.3:1 or so from the few different models I've read up on. ALL of which are fairly low compression compared to engines designed to run on premium fuel. 10.3:1 can be argued as comparatively low CR depending on chamber design as well.

12.5:1, 14:1....yeah you better be running 95...but what you're suggesting is complete farce.

High octane gas has been around for a long time. I ran high octane, leaded fuel in my '70 Fiat 850 Spider after I rebuilt the engine with .040 over dome topped pistons and installed a 3/4 race cam in it. My compression ration was pushing 11:0:1, it would pre-detonate (ping) on anything less.
However, the only time I run higher than 87 octane in my 850 is in hot desert, city and mountain riding (89 octane), and I found my 1100 needs i89 octane for hot summer riding, so I suspect there's some carbon build up in the cylinders.
No "ping" I stick with the lower octane fuels. I'm already paying through the nose for the diesel I run in my other vehicles.
